Pilots’ Overtime Ban Grounds More Flights

published 2009-11-09 11:52 AM, updated 2009-11-10 08:43 PM

Image: YLE

Finnish national air carrier Finnair was forced to cancel five flights on Tuesday due to an overtime ban staged by pilots.

Flights to Rome, Delhi, London, Yektarinberg and Jyväskylä were grounded. Some return flights scheduled on Wednesday will also be affected.

The airline says it will endeavour to offer alternative flights to passengers affected.

Negotiations to avert a full-fledged strike by pilots continued on Tuesday with State Conciliator Esa Lonka leading the discussions. Use of outside labour and the outsourcing of services are at the heart of the dispute.
